Transaction

d4d5e27e7eea52066e8edef7a07347f3c834e375413f47ea39a1d37f8d069825

Summary

In Block320301
TimeSun, 20 Aug 2023 07:45:00 UTC
Total Input2124.79883112 Nebula
Total Output2124.79876752 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
570114 Confirmations2124.79876752 Nebula
Raw Transaction